<기사제목>Police Chief: "All Resources Including Criminal and Riot Units Deployed Against Hwamyun Yeondae's Illegal Activities"기사제목>
Reaffirming the Policy of Firm Response
[Asia Economy Reporter Seongpil Cho] Yoon Hee-geun, Commissioner of the National Police Agency, reiterated that any illegal acts related to the general strike by the Cargo Solidarity Headquarters of the Korean Confederation of Trade Unions’ National Public Transport Workers’ Union (Cargo Solidarity) will be dealt with under a zero-tolerance policy.
At a joint briefing of the Central Disaster and Safety Countermeasure Headquarters meeting regarding the Cargo Solidarity’s collective refusal to transport held that morning, Commissioner Yoon stated, "We will firmly establish the principle that illegal acts using collective forces in our society can never be tolerated." The day before, he also emphasized this strict response policy during his visit to the Inland Container Depot (ICD) in Uiwang City, Gyeonggi Province, where he inspected the Cargo Solidarity’s collective refusal to transport situation and encouraged the police riot squad members on duty.
Commissioner Yoon stressed, "The police are maintaining a 24-hour all-out response system and are strictly responding to illegal acts." He added, "We are concentrating available police forces, including riot squads, detectives, and traffic motorcycle units, at key points such as ports, logistics bases, and industrial complexes where obstruction of normal transportation or facility blockades are expected, and strengthening 112 patrols to proactively prevent and block various anticipated illegal acts and violence."
In addition, the police are operating a rapid response escort team composed of nationwide traffic motorcycle units and patrol cars to protect the normal transportation of cargo vehicles. Commissioner Yoon explained that they maintain a policy of arresting offenders caught in the act for acts that obstruct normal transportation, such as assault, threats, and vehicle damage against non-union drivers during this process.

Commissioner Yoon emphasized again, "We will relentlessly track down the core instigators, radical actors, and even the masterminds behind them to take judicial action without exception." He added, "For illegal acts involving vehicles, administrative measures such as suspension and cancellation of driver’s licenses will be taken alongside judicial processing." To this end, Commissioner Yoon promised ▲ deploying all capabilities including detectives and riot squads during official duties ▲ conducting strict and swift investigations into executive bodies that incite or aid violations of work commencement orders.
